Recycling challenges and opportunities play a significant role in addressing environmental concerns associated with this packaging. While recycling initiatives have been implemented, obstacles remain. One challenge is the lack of recycling infrastructure designed explicitly for vape cartridges. These small, intricate devices often contain multiple materials, such as metal, glass, and plastic, making them difficult to recycle using traditional methods. Additionally, the resin used in vape cartridge plastics can be challenging to recycle due to its low quality and limited market demand.
However, there are opportunities for improvement by adopting circular economy principles. A circular economy aims to minimize waste by keeping resources in use for as long as possible through recycling and repurposing. Companies can design vape cartridges from recyclable materials or develop take-back programs that allow customers to return used cartridges for proper disposal or recycling.

One potential solution is the use of biodegradable materials for packaging. These materials are designed to break down naturally over time, reducing their environmental impact. Biodegradable options include plant-based plastics or compostable materials that can be easily decomposed without releasing harmful toxins into the ecosystem.
Another sustainable alternative is reusable containers. Instead of using single-use vape cartridges that contribute to waste accumulation, manufacturers could develop refillable containers that can be used multiple times before being recycled. This reduces waste and saves resources and energy required for production.
